Filmed Entertainment
Our filmed entertainment business competes for audiences for its films and other entertainment content with other major studios and,
to a lesser extent, with independent film producers, as well as with alternative forms of entertainment. Our competitive position
primarily depends on the number of films we produce, their distribution and marketing success, and consumer response. Our filmed
entertainment business also competes to obtain creative, performing and technical talent, including writers, actors, directors and
producers, as well as scripts for films. Our filmed entertainment business also competes with the other major studios and other
producers of entertainment content for distribution of their content through various exhibition and distribution outlets and on digital
media platforms.
Theme Parks
Our theme parks business competes with other multi-
park entertainment companies. We also compete with other forms of
entertainment, lodging, tourism and recreational activities. In order to maintain the competitiveness of our theme parks, we have
invested and continue to invest in existing and new theme park attractions and infrastructure. The investment required to introduce
new attractions in our theme parks can be significant.
Advertising
Our cable communications business, cable networks, broadcast television networks, and owned local broadcast television stations
compete for the sale of advertising time with other television networks and stations, as well as with all other advertising platforms,
such as radio stations, print media and websites.

Legislation and Regulation
The Communications Act of 1934, as amended (the “Communications Act”),
and FCC regulations and policies affect significant
aspects of our businesses, which are also subject to other regulation by federal, state, local and foreign authorities under applicable
laws and regulations, as well as under agreements we enter into with franchising authorities. In addition, our businesses are subject
to compliance with the terms of the FCC Order approving the NBCUniversal transaction (the “NBCUniversal Order”)
and a consent
decree entered into between us, the DOJ and five states (the “NBCUniversal Consent Decree”),
which contain conditions and
commitments of varying duration, ranging from three to seven years after September 2011. In addition, certain other aspects of the
NBCUniversal Consent Decree are subject to oversight by a federal district court until at least 2013. Legislators and regulators at all
levels of government frequently consider changing, and sometimes do change, existing statutes, rules, regulations, or interpretations
of existing statutes, rules or regulations, or prescribe new ones, which may significantly affect our businesses. We are unable to
predict any such changes, or how any such changes will ultimately affect our businesses. The following paragraphs summarize
material existing and potential future legal and regulatory requirements affecting our businesses, although reference should be made
to the Communications Act, FCC regulations, the NBCUniversal Order, the NBCUniversal Consent Decree and other legislation and
regulations for further information.
